‘Evidence insufficient’: Spl Delhi court clears ex-MP Darda, son & others in coal ‘scam’ case

NEW DELHI: A special Delhi court on Friday acquitted former Congress MP Vijay Darda, his son Devendra, ex-coal secretary H C Gupta and others in a coal block allocation case, ending over a decade of trial after finding the evidence “highly insufficient” to prove charges of cheating, conspiracy, or misconduct.The case stemmed from the allocation in Maharashtra’s Bandar and led to the first CBI chargesheet in the larger coal block controversy dating back to the time Congress-led UPA was in office. The FIR was filed in 2012 and the chargesheet in 2014.

Coal ‘scam’ case: Former MP Darda, ex-secy acquitted

Judge Sunena Sharma held that there was no proof of criminal conspiracy, noting the case was based on conjectures and lacked evidence of a “meeting of minds” or illegal agreement. The others cleared included AMR Iron and Steel Private Ltd, which had bagged the block in Maharashtra’s Bander, its director Manoj Kumar Jayaswal and two others. Advocate Mudit Jain appeared for Jayaswal, the Dardas and AMR, while lawyer Rahul Tyagi represented Gupta.Sharma observed that the material on record was too sparse to conclusively establish any of the essential ingredients — viz deception, inducement, dishonest intention or cheating under Section 420 of IPC.CBI had alleged that AMR, in conspiracy with Gupta, submitted false information to a screening committee of the Union coal ministry to secure the allocation.
